This problem is addressed in PRISMA 2009, PRISMA 2020, ROBIS and MECIR. It is only partically addressed in AMSTAR 2. Key stages of the systematic review process should be performed in duplicate to ensure reliabiity and consistency of decisions. This includes screening studies, data extraction and quality assessment. It is not enough to state that multiple people were involved. What is key is to understand what proportion of data were independently checked.
